Transaction 89d87bdd139bb65c5250023f4a85d1c9ac70e91dd28070810ce154acd5f48e96

2 Input
2 Outputs
  • 89d87bdd139bb65c5250023f4a85d1c9ac70e91dd28070810ce154acd5f48e96:0
  • value  15860
    address  15H3nWD3reEMLK4gLUfBavx7eRyRcwxTqt
  • 89d87bdd139bb65c5250023f4a85d1c9ac70e91dd28070810ce154acd5f48e96:1
  • value  760496
    address  344eLBNfLz4QR9qz2ojPMqCt6bXhpJGcD4